[Condor-users] When does Condor clean up the SPOOL directory?



Hi,

I'm running a Condor master (version 7.7.5) on a 64 bit Fedora/linux system, which manages a Windows-only pool.

The spool directory of the master (/var/lib/condor/spool/) still has directories and files of suspended jobs, although these jobs already are completed and thus not in the queue anymore.

I thought Condor would clean up the spool directory as soon as the job is successfully completed. Or is this done in a periodic clean up procedure once a day or so?

Or have I configured somethings wrong?
